Bar

Elmo's Love Lounge

Recommandé par 1 habitant

Conseils des habitants

Jocelyne
January 3, 2018
It's a cheers like bar with good bar food and budget friendly drinks
Emplacement
7828 Olive Blvd
St. Louis, MO